Steel part

Zinc plated

Cable holder

Plastic

Screw

Steel, zinc plated

Material of the magnet

NdFeB ND

Neodymium, iron, boron

Temperature resistant up to 80 °C

Rubber jacket

Elastomer (TPE)

≈ 80 shore A

Black

The retaining magnets GN 51.9 with rubber jacket form a system together with the steel part that shields and strengthens the magnet, optimally concentrating the magnetic flux on the rubberized magnetic surface.

Lines and hoses that must be frequently repositioned or removed entirely for maintenance or cleaning can be easily and securely fastened to the cable holder with cable ties.

The rubber protects sensitive surfaces from being damaged by the magnet and also delivers a high friction coefficient, resulting in high lateral displacement forces.
